What was rachel Carsons problem she solved?

Rachel Carson's problem was the environmental damage caused by indiscriminate pesticide use, particularly DDT. She raised awareness about the harmful effects of pesticides on ecosystems and human health through her book "Silent Spring," which led to the eventual ban of DDT and sparked the modern environmental movement.
